If you own a 2016 Ford Escape, keeping your Tire Pressure Monitoring System (TPMS) in top shape is essential for safe driving and optimized performance. TPMS Programmable Sensor Service Kits are your go-to solution for this; they ensure your sensors are correctly calibrated and functioning as intended. To maintain these kits, it’s important to regularly check the sensor batteries, as low battery life can lead to inaccurate tire pressure readings. Watch out for common symptoms of failure, such as a constant TPMS warning light on your dashboard, fluctuating tire pressures, or a lack of response when adding air to your tires. By staying ahead of these issues, you’ll not only enhance your vehicle’s safety but also improve fuel efficiency and tire longevity.

When diving into the replacement of TPMS (Tire Pressure Monitoring System) programmable sensor service kits, it’s often wise to stock up on related products like valve stems, batteries, and tire sealants to ensure a smooth installation. You’ll likely need some special tools, such as a TPMS tool for programming and resetting the sensors, as well as a tire pressure gauge to double-check your work once everything’s in place. And don’t forget about safety—always wear protective gloves and goggles, and make sure to work on a flat surface with your vehicle in park to avoid any accidents while you’re handling those sensitive sensor components. Keeping these considerations in mind will help you tackle your TPMS service with confidence!
